Elle placed a bucket under a leaky roof. The bucket was 2/5 full after one-half hour. What is the rate in buckets per hour

Generally speaking, a rate is a ratio of an amount with respect to time. In this case, it is the ratio of buckets to time in hours. Assuming the rate is constant, then the solution for this problem is as follows:

Rate = 2/5 bucket ÷ 1/2 hour
Rate = 0.8 bucket/hour
